Vertical Alignments

Hello,

 

I have recently switched over from 12d & InRoads to Civil3d and need a bit of help with a few items.

 

I have a horizontal alignment and now want to create a vertical alignment which i have setup the file. But now it comes time to create the vertical points and what i want to do initially is drape (12d term) the alignment to the existing surface at 25m intervals and then drop it 0.9m below the existing surface. I just want some quick and dirty vertical to begin with as the alignment total is 45km long. Can this be done automatically? As i dont want to go and manually insert these IPs etc.

Here are a some methods to sample the existing surface at an even interval.

 

Then after creating the Layout Profile, use the "Raise /Lower PVIs command on the Profile Layout Tools Toolbar to lower it 0.9m.

We do this quite often and we found that the SincPac tools http://www.quuxsoft.com/ has a great tool for the workflow you're describing. After you use the Civil 3D Create Surface Profile tool, the SincPac tool will then create an editable profile from the EG surface profile. You can then edit/raise/lower that profile. Hello,

 

I have a 3d poly in which i want to retaining both horizontal/ vertical and create this into a Civil3d alignment. Seems simple in other packages but i am still learning C3D and would think that this could simply be done via an automatic convert? Is this possible? If so could someone please help.

 

I am basically doing my alignments in 12d and want to bring into c3D to use the plan and profile generator...

The 3D poly is not a supported object type for an alignment definition in Civil 3D.

 

I know nothing about 12d but if your design in 12d then export LandXML the Alignments & Profiles

from 12d and Import LandXML into Civil 3D. Not sure if 12d supports LandXML?
